Mobile application development is the process of creating software for mobile devices, such as smartphones, tablets, and digital assistants. The software created can be used for a variety of purposes, such as entertainment, business, or educational purposes. The most common mobile platforms are Android and iOS, and the software created for these devices is referred to as “mobile apps”.
Mobile applications are typically created using programming languages such as Java, Objective-C, or Swift. The development process involves creating the user interface, which allows the user to interact with the device, as well as coding the functionality of the app.
When developing mobile applications, developers typically use a combination of tools and frameworks to create apps that are optimized for different devices, operating systems, and user preferences. Popular tools and frameworks include Xcode for iOS, Android Studio for Android, and Cordova for cross-platform development.
Once the development process is complete, the app must be tested to make sure that it performs as expected. This process typically involves running the app on different devices and operating systems to make sure that the app works correctly. Apps are also tested for security flaws and user experience issues.
Once the app has been tested and approved, it is ready to be distributed. The most popular method of distribution is through app stores, such as the Apple App Store and Google Play Store. Once the app is published in the app store, users can then download and install the app onto their devices.
In conclusion, mobile application development is the process of creating software for mobile devices, such as smartphones and tablets, using programming languages and tools. The development process involves creating the user interface as well as coding the functionality of the app. Once the app has been tested, it must be distributed through app stores, such as the Apple App Store and Google Play Store.